808 STATE: G‑MEX STAGE CAMERA ORIGINAL (BETACAM SP) A rare and historically important stage‑camera Betacam SP production tape from 808 State at G‑MEX, filmed during the height of the Madchester and early rave era. Recorded on Sony BRS KCA‑60BRS stock and housed in the original matching production container, this tape originates from the same Factory‑era production workflow as the Happy Mondays G‑MEX archive. Content & Significance Stage cameras provide close‑up performance detail, tight band shots, lighting tests, and essential sync reference for multi‑camera editing. Raw stage‑camera footage of 808 State is exceptionally scarce, with most surviving material existing only as broadcast edits. This tape represents authentic, unedited source material from a pivotal moment in the band’s history. Provenance Acquired directly from Kathy Skelly, partner of Mark Simmons, who handled Factory Records video production assets. This provenance places the tape firmly within the original Factory production chain.
